Title: The Goethe Certificate: A Comprehensive Guide to German Language Proficiency

1697093618646-1.jpeg

The Goethe Certificate, likewise known as the Goethe-Zertifikat, is a prominent language accreditation that is acknowledged worldwide. It is a proof of German language efficiency, awarded by the Goethe-Institut, a non-profit organization that promotes the study and use of the German language abroad.

The Goethe Certificate is readily available at 6 various levels, corresponding to the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R): A1, A2, B1, B2, C1, and C2. Each level represents a specific level of language proficiency, from beginner to proficiency.

Acquiring the Goethe Certificate is a substantial achievement for anybody aiming to show their German language abilities for goethezertifikat individual or professional reasons. The certificate is acknowledged by employers, universities, and government institutions around the world, making it a valuable possession for those seeking to study, work, or live in a German-speaking country.

The Goethe Certificate Exam:

The Goethe Certificate exam includes 4 sections: listening, reading, composing, and speaking. The format and content of each area vary depending upon the level of the exam.

At the A1 and A2 levels, the exam concentrates on fundamental language abilities, such as introducing oneself, asking and responding to basic questions, and comprehending basic written and spoken German.

At the B1 and B2 levels, the exam ends up being more difficult, with a concentrate on more complex language skills, such as expressing viewpoints, understanding longer texts, and participating in discussions on a range of subjects.

At the C1 and C2 levels, the exam is created to test proficiency of the German language, with a concentrate on sophisticated language skills, such as comprehending complicated texts, expressing oneself with complete confidence and spontaneously, and using the language in a professional or scholastic context.

Preparing for the Goethe Certificate Exam:

Preparing for the Goethe Certificate exam needs a mix of self-study and formal guideline. The Goethe-Institut uses a range of preparation materials, including textbooks, practice tests, and online courses, to assist you prepare for the exam.

Additionally, numerous language schools and universities offer Goethe Certificate preparation courses, either in-person or online. These courses provide structured instruction and practice, as well as feedback from qualified German language teachers.
